Mental health and its importance


We live in a time when everyone around us is moving or reaching for something. Nobody has the time to take a moment and reflect on their mind or health. While physiological illness might still get some attention if it's bothersome enough, mental health rarely becomes the topic of concern until it takes a toll on daily life.


Our emotions, feelings, and personalities make us human, and reacting to our environment is expected. What is abnormal is when we seem to lose control over our reactions or stop behaving reasonably in the situations around us. Being sad when something negative happens is a normal reaction, but living in a constant state of despair without any reasonable explanation can be a sign of depression.


Mental health has become the point of discussion for quite some time now as it's affecting more and more people and goes untreated by most. One of the factors that stops people from getting the treatment they need is the stigma around mental illness. It is vital to educate people about mental health and ensure that it receives as much attention as our physical health.


Often, mental health conditions are recognized at later stages and ignored or go undetected at early stages. Some of the warning signs in the early stages can be:

  • If you're eating too little or too much
  • If you're secluding yourself from others
  • Low on energy
  • Feeling hopeless
  • Experiencing severe mood swings
  • Self-harming thoughts
  • Repetitive thoughts that are consistent and uncontrolled


If you are experiencing any one or multiple signs from the above, you should get help from a professional immediately or reach out to your friends and family, who can connect you to a professional.


Mental illness has a ripple effect on the person and the community. Not only physiological implications, but the productivity of an individual also suffers due to mental illness.

The rate of unemployment is higher in people with mental illness as compared to those who don't have such issues. High school students with significant symptoms of depression are more likely to drop out than their peers.


With all these facts, it is clear that mental health is more important than it appears on the surface, and overlooking or ignoring its advances would only push the world towards a more dangerous outcome.


Therefore, it is essential to contact a professional whenever discomfort or a persistent feeling is uncontrollable.


Education and training of psychologists


Psychologists have the license to treat patients with mental disorders through therapies and counseling. Becoming a psychologist takes a lot of schooling and training. First, you must earn your bachelor's degree, which can take about 4 to 6 years. Then, you'll go to graduate school, where you'll learn more about psychology through classes, research, and sometimes teaching. A psychologist practicing in the U.S. would have a degree in Doctor of Philosophy (Ph.D.) or a Doctor of Psychology (Psy.D).


Before graduation, aspirants must also complete a supervised internship for a year. You might need extra supervised practice time, depending on where you want to work. Psychologists must also clear specific exams to earn their licensure.


It is essential to seek professional help for mental disorders and reach out in the early stages. Going without treatments for long only worsens the condition and leads to dangerous results, which can harm both the person suffering and the people around them.


Different types of psychologists


A few of the subfields in psychology include the following:


  • Cognitive and perceptual psychologists

Cognitive and perceptual psychologists study human thinking, memory, and perception. For instance, how humans produce and understand language and how the mind sees or defines reality. These psychologists collaborate with behavioral neuroscientists to study the biological fundamentals of cognition or perception. They also work with researchers to understand cognitive bias among people suffering from depression. 


  • Clinical psychologists

Clinical psychologists focus on managing and treating mental, behavioral, and emotional disorders. These could include chronic conditions like schizophrenia as well as short-term problems like difficulties due to adolescent conflicts. Clinical psychologists may work with a particular set of people like couples, youths, families, transgender people, ethnic minority groups, and so on. Or, they may choose to focus on a specific problem like clinical depression or phobias. 


  • Counseling psychologists

Counseling psychologists help people identify their inner resources and strengths to cope with or manage serious adversity and daily problems. They conduct teaching, scientific research, psychotherapy, or counseling sessions with people of all ages, organizations (hospitals, schools, businesses), and families. Counseling psychologists help people understand their behaviors and how it affects their quality of life and environment.


  • Forensic psychologists

Forensic psychologists apply the principles of psychology for legal purposes. Their expertise is most useful in the judicial system. They can analyze the defendant's mental ability to face a trial and help the judge give the proper judgment. They can even help decide the custody of a child in divorce cases. Forensic psychologists also research eyewitness testimony and jury behavior. Some forensic psychologists may receive training in both law and psychology to serve the judicial system.


  • Developmental psychologists

Developmental psychologists focus on the psychological development of human beings throughout their lifespans. Earlier, they mainly focused on the formative years of childhood and adolescence. However, as life expectancy improved beyond 80 years, developmental psychologists began focusing on the behavioral, mental, and physical aspects of aging. They help older adults lead independent lives as much as possible. 


  • Health psychologists

Health psychologists focus on how psychological, social, and biological factors affect human health and illness. They study why some patients don't follow medical advice and how some handle their mental state during an illness. It helps them develop effective ways to change poor habits and manage chronic pain in patients. They develop treatment plans to promote physical and emotional well-being.


What is the difference between psychiatrists, counselors, and psychologists?


A psychiatrist is a certified doctor and can diagnose and treat mental health problems. They are qualified to prescribe medications and other medical treatments. Psychiatrists often handle more complex mental health problems that might need medication or medical care. 


On the other hand, a psychologist has a doctorate and usually focuses on research or therapy. They treat mental health issues using talk therapy but can't prescribe medications. 


A counselor, sometimes called a therapist, has a master's degree in mental health fields like psychology or family therapy. They can assess mental health and use treatment modalities such as talk therapy.

What should one expect during the first visit to a psychologist?


Your psychologist will start the first session by asking a few questions. They may enquire about your personal history, the reason for your visit, when your problem first started, what makes it better or worse, and your relationship with drugs and alcohol. It might take a few sessions to cover everything.


Your psychologist might request tests to understand your mood, personality, or memory. These tests help comprehend the root cause of the problem and achieve an accurate diagnosis.


Once they understand your situation, your psychologist will work with you to develop a treatment plan incorporating proven, research-based techniques. This plan could involve different types of therapy, such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), interpersonal therapy, or systems therapy.

Mental health in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ania 


In the U.S. alone, 52.9 million people have experienced mental illness of some kind. Depression and anxiety disorder cost the global economy about $1 trillion in loss of productivity each year. It is the leading cause of disability around the world. Per the National Alliance on Mental Illness, those with depression have a much higher risk (≈40%) of developing cardiovascular and metabolic diseases than a person with positive mental health.


According to the Public Health Management Corporation (PHMC), within Philadelphia, more than 17% of adults have been diagnosed with a mental health condition. Additionally, there are several cases of drug overdose deaths that are constantly increasing the number of premature deaths in the age group 15-44 years.


Along with this, according to a 2015 survey conducted by the Pennsylvania Department of Health, 46% of adults in Philadelphia reported poor mental health during at least one day within the past month.


According to Philadelphia's Department of Public Health, drug-induced mortality and opioid-related mortality rates have been increasing in recent years. The figures mentioned above only suggest that the mental health landscape in Philadelphia is of concern, and one should address it immediately to stop the conditions from worsening.


Along with educating people, it is vital to provide helplines to people so they can reach out in times of need. Encouraging everyone to talk about mental health openly is also helpful.
